Dexter Winter Festival 2005 Radar Run Results
Submitted by Lynne McKusick of the Wassookeag Snowmobile Club - Another year, another prepared ice track, by the Wassookeag Snowmobile Club and the radar results are in. Just over 100 racers, men, women and children, came from across the state of Maine and a few out of state, to try their chance on Little Wassookeag Lake in Dexter, for their best speeds of the day. Each first and second place winners received a trophy and the winner of the "fastest speed" received a larger trophy and $100. On February 19th the winners were:
